Antipasto Skewers Recipe
Recipe
Ingredients
1 large seasonal melon, peeled -- 1 cut into 36 cubes 1/2 lb prosciutto -- sliced 1 paper-thin 1 lb italian fontina cheese -- 1 cut into 36 cubes 36 black olives -- (best 1 quality) 1 olive oil -- for drizzling 1 freshly ground pepper -- for 1 garnish
Recipe
Preparation
1. Wrap each cube of melon in a piece of prosciutto.
2. On each of 36 skewers, thread a cube of cheese, an olive, and a prosciutto-melon cube. Place skewers in a tightly sealed container.
3. At serving time, drizzle with olive oil and dust with pepper.
Makes 3 dozen skewers.
Recipe By : The California Culinary Academy
From: Ladies Home Journal- August 1991
Servings:
12

Dieting made easy
One useful tip is to drink plenty of water. From time to time at some stage in a hectic morning, you guess that you want a snack but in fact you might just need a refreshing glass of water or orange squash. The feelings of needing food and needing a drink are quite similar, but one of the two can lead to a broken diet and the other is ok.
Blueberries, A Superfood that Tastes Great Too!
Blueberries are packed with phytoflavinoids and antioxidants - both extremely good for your health. They are also rich in vitamin C, something that most of us could do with 'getting a bit more of', and also quite high in potassium. Some expert nutritionalists claim that eating blueberries helps to reduce the risk of serious complaints like cancer and heart disease
